When our young adult arm, YMI (English equivalent of warungsatekamu.org), decided to organise an apologetics talk for young people in Singapore, there were some voices of doubt. “Young people won’t come on a Saturday morning, they’ll be sleeping in after partying the night before.” “Young people are not interested in talking about religion.”
The apologetics conference drew 800 people—equal to the number of older readers who attend our Bible Conference each year. They fired so many questions at the speaker, Jose Philip, that he didn’t have time to answer them all; many even stayed behind to discuss things further. Then there were those who thought young people had no patience to read. Yet more than 600,000 people read the articles published in warungsatekamu.org each month. They were willing to take time to read, leave a comment, and even share the articles with their peers.
